Output 82eca91c123ddbca7c66edfe45d755d589633a542811e22b1fae89340c6c5062:65

value
117953
script pubkey
OP_0 OP_PUSHBYTES_20 038e8151f4e7c6e3fabf0652227368cda7123b84
address
bc1qqw8gz505ulrw874lqefzyumgekn3ywuygm3dek
transaction
82eca91c123ddbca7c66edfe45d755d589633a542811e22b1fae89340c6c5062
confirmations
2564
spent
true